It has been held annually in Cyprus since 2015. As the competition takes place in Cyprus, the hosts have won the competition for the first time in 2019. (ad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({});after-content-x4It is played at the same time as the Algarve Cup, the Cyprus Women’s Cup, the SheBelieves Cup and the Turkish Women’s Cup.The Aphrodite Women Cup uses the following two-phase format:The first phase is a group stage in which the twelve invited teams are divided into three groups of four teams. Similar to the Algarve Cup, the teams in Group A and Group B consist of higher-ranked teams and are the only teams actually in contention for the championship; Group C consists of lower-ranked teams. Each group plays a round-robin of six games, with each team playing one match against each of the other teams in the same group.
